Rainbow Revealed

Originally from London, England, Rainbow thought he had met his soul mate online and eventually transplanted to the U.S.A. to marry her. Unfortunately, she was not the soul mate he thought she was. The tragic story of this Lost Love and yet more Lost Loves he has experienced whilst on this side of the pond includes two experiences, which show some of the inherent perils of Internet dating, as well as the unfortunate results of some of his more usual, though unusual, boy meets girl, boy loses girl sagas. They are all true, autobiographical stories written in both story and verse. Anyhoo, back to the plot Rainbow had come to a crossroad in his life. His marriage of 3 happy years - not bad out of 12 - was virtually dead on its feet no matter how, or what he tried to rekindle the flame. Suddenly the thoughts, hopes and dreams that had been with him for so long had a chance of coming to fruition. What he interpreted at the time as being signs and omens led him to attempt to materialize his Rock and Roll Dream and embark on what he looked upon as a great adventure in lands across the sea...

Synopsis:

The author thought he had met his soul mate online and eventually moved to the U.S.A. to marry her. Unfortunately, she was not the soul mate he thought. The tragic story of this "lost love" and others show some of the inherent perils of Internet dating and boy meets girl/boy loses girl sagas.
